Ryskamp’s Rejection

Share

The Senate’s rejection of U.S. District Judge Kenneth L. Ryskamp’s nomination to the federal appeals court (April 12) is one of those rare rays of hope in the revolting federal/state/local governments’ coddling of bigots. All levels of government still provide enormous tax subsidies to the prejudiced hypocrites who people private clubs. If these bigots were forced to pay for their own memberships and own meals without an 80% government-blessed tax deduction, most of these dens of discrimination would fade out of existence!
